G A Thompson et al.
BioEssays : news and reviews in molecular, cellular and developmental biology, 10(4), 108-113 (1989-04-01)
Zeins are a group of alcohol-soluble proteins that are synthesized in the endosperm of developing maize seeds. These proteins are encoded by a large number of genes located on several chromosomes; based upon the number of mutants that have been
